When the vehicle is not in "Park" and the ignition is shut off, the vehicle could move unexpectedly, increasing the risk of a vehicle rollaway and crash.
When the vehicle is shut off with the transmission shift lever engaged in a gear that is not "park", a warning alerts the driver that shifting to "park" gear is needed. In affected vehicles, this message does not alert drivers, which can lead to the transmission not being shifted into "park" gear and the vehicle rolling away. This increases the risk oof an accident.
You must visit a Nissan dealership to perform recall repairs on your Nissan vehicle. The schedule for Nissan to contact known owners of affected vehicles is during January, 2025. If you do not receive a notification, but wish to check to see if your vehicle is included, please contact one of your local Nissan dealerships. They will also check for any other incomplete recalls on your vehicle. For best results, be prepared to provide your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) to the service department consultant you speak with. The Nissan recall designation is PMA42.
